91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

消息隊列redis能可靠嗎

小樊
85
2024-11-13 00:18:44
欄目: 云計算

Redis作為消息隊列具有一定的可靠性,但相比專業的消息隊列中間件,如RabbitMQ或Kafka,其可靠性較低。以下是對Redis作為消息隊列可靠性的分析:

Redis作為消息隊列的可靠性

  • 持久化機制:Redis支持數據持久化,可以將消息持久化到磁盤上,確保在服務器重啟后消息不會丟失。
  • 備份隊列:通過使用BRPOPLPUSH命令,Redis可以實現一個可靠隊列,將消息從一個隊列轉移到另一個處理隊列中,確保消息的可靠性。
  • 消息確認機制:Redis Streams支持消息確認機制,允許消費者確認消息已被處理,從而確保消息不會丟失。

Redis作為消息隊列的局限性

  • 單點故障:如果Redis服務器發生故障,可能會導致消息丟失或無法正常處理。
  • 不支持消息順序:Redis的消息隊列是無序的,不支持嚴格的消息順序,可能會導致消息的處理順序不一致。
  • 不支持消息重復消費:一旦消息被消費,Redis不支持消息的重復消費,這可能導致某些業務邏輯無法正確執行。

Redis作為消息隊列具有一定的可靠性,但存在一些局限性。在選擇是否使用Redis作為消息隊列時,需要根據具體的業務需求和場景來權衡其優缺點。

0
佛山市| 宁阳县| 栖霞市| 永宁县| 山西省| 保亭| 昌乐县| 宜丰县| 永吉县| 镇康县| 枞阳县| 仲巴县| 如皋市| 五河县| 定结县| 外汇| 和林格尔县| 靖宇县| 江都市| 西平县| 民权县| 盐源县| 隆安县| 雅江县| 三亚市| 从江县| 巴南区| 临颍县| 金湖县| 吉木萨尔县| 门源| 金门县| 唐山市| 宁陕县| 商丘市| 曲阳县| 利川市| 彰化市| 大洼县| 松潘县| 报价|